soda & heartburn

If you suffer from heartburn at night, you may want to stop drinking carbonated soft drinks, which were strongly linked to such episodes in a recent study. An increase in soft drink consumption has also been linked to an increase in esophageal cancer because it causes stomach distention, not to mention the extremely acidic nature of soft drinks. Chest 05;127:1658-1666, J Natl Cancer Inst 06;98(9): 644-645.
